package cloud
import (
"context"
"crypto/hmac"
"crypto/sha1"
"encoding/base64"
"net/http"
"net/http/httptest"
"net/url"
"testing"
)
func TestRPCSignature(t *testing.T) {
var received url.Values
httpServer :=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
received = r.URL.Query()
_, _ = w.Write([]byte(`{"RequestId":"r-1"}`))
}))
defer httpServer.Close()
client := &RPCClient{Endpoint: httpServer.URL, Version: "2014-05-26", AccessKey: "AKID", Secret: "SECRET", HTTPClient: httpServer.Client()}
if _, err := client.Call(context.Background(), "DescribeRegions", map[string]string{"RegionId": "cn-hongkong"}); err != nil {
t.Fatal(err)
}
if received.Get("Signature") == "" || received.Get("SignatureMethod") != "HMAC-SHA1" {
t.Fatalf("missing signature fields: %v", received)
}
canonical := canonicalQuery(received)
stringToSign := "GET&%2F&" + percentEncode(canonical)
h := hmac.New(sha1.New, []byte("SECRET&"))
_, _ = h.Write([]byte(stringToSign))
expected := base64.StdEncoding.EncodeToString(h.Sum(nil))
if received.Get("Signature") != expected {
t.Fatalf("signature mismatch: got %s want %s", received.Get("Signature"), expected)
}
}
func TestRPCTreatsCode200AsSuccess(t *testing.T) {
httpServer :=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
_, _ = w.Write([]byte(`{"RequestId":"r-1","Code":"200","Datapoints":"[]"}`))
}))
defer httpServer.Close()
client := &RPCClient{Endpoint: httpServer.URL, Version: "2019-01-01", AccessKey: "AKID", Secret: "SECRET", HTTPClient: httpServer.Client()}
if _, err := client.Call(context.Background(), "DescribeMetricList", nil); err != nil {
t.Fatalf("successful CMS response was treated as an error: %v", err)
}
}
func TestRPCTreatsSuccessCodeAsSuccess(t *testing.T) {
httpServer :=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
_, _ = w.Write([]byte(`{"RequestId":"r-1","Code":"Success","Message":"Successful!"}`))
}))
defer httpServer.Close()
client := &RPCClient{Endpoint: httpServer.URL, Version: "2017-12-14", Product: "BssOpenApi", AccessKey: "AKID", Secret: "SECRET", HTTPClient: httpServer.Client()}
if _, err := client.Call(context.Background(), "QueryAccountBalance", nil); err != nil {
t.Fatalf("successful BSS response was treated as an error: %v", err)
}
}
func TestRPCDoesNotRetryMutatingActions(t *testing.T) {
calls := 0
server :=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
calls++
w.WriteHeader(http.StatusBadGateway)
_, _ = w.Write([]byte(`{"Code":"InternalError","Message":"temporary"}`))
}))
defer server.Close()
client := &RPCClient{Endpoint: server.URL, Version: "2014-05-26", AccessKey: "AKID", Secret: "SECRET", HTTPClient: server.Client()}
if _, err := client.Call(context.Background(), "RunInstances", nil); err == nil {
t.Fatal("mutating RPC unexpectedly succeeded")
}
if calls != 1 {
t.Fatalf("mutating RPC was retried %d times", calls)
}
}
